summ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orGuoqing Jiang <gqjiang@suse.com>2015-04-21 11:25:52 -0500
committerNeilBrown <neilb@suse.de>2015-04-22 07:58:31 +1000
commit8c58f02e244d5b35fa38aa308007715d4957d4c7 (patch)
tree4226fcf47099fa434aafd9efd3a1a2ad62d8e0a2
parent124eb761edfdee13c02e48815b05d9bed7666d4c (diff)
downloadlinux-8c58f02e244d5b35fa38aa308007715d4957d4c7.tar.bz2
md-cluster: correct the num for comparison
Since the node num of md-cluster is from zero, and cinfo->slot_number represents the slot num of dlm, no need to check for equality. Signed-off-by: Guoqing Jiang <gqjiang@suse.com> Signed-off-by: Goldwyn Rodrigues <rgoldwyn@suse.com> Signed-off-by: NeilBrown <neilb@suse.de>
-rw-r--r--drivers/md/md-cluster.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/drivers/md/md-cluster.c b/drivers/md/md-cluster.c
index ae8bb547f94d..10c44a3a9d6a 100644
--- a/drivers/md/md-cluster.c
+++ b/drivers/md/md-cluster.c
@@ -612,9 +612,9 @@ static int join(struct mddev *mddev, int nodes)
if (ret)
goto err;
wait_for_completion(&cinfo->completion);
- if (nodes <= cinfo->slot_number) {
- pr_err("md-cluster: Slot allotted(%d) greater than available slots(%d)", cinfo->slot_number - 1,
- nodes);
+ if (nodes < cinfo->slot_number) {
+ pr_err("md-cluster: Slot allotted(%d) is greater than available slots(%d).",
+ cinfo->slot_number, nodes);
ret = -ERANGE;
goto err;
}